Lim: Obama looks to be following FDR's bold example, not Clinton's cautious one, for his second term

Bloomberg View columnist Amity Shlaes recently turned to Associate Professor of Government Elvin Lim for his reading on Obama’s rhetoric in his Inaugural Address and other recent public statements. Obama’s “bold posture” in advocating for ambitious, liberal goals signals that he intends to follow the aggressive approach of Franklin Roosevelt in his second term, rather than the cautious and moderate approach of Bill Clinton.
